MySQL 백업,복원 배치 스크립트

이 포스팅은 그린컴퓨터아카데미에서 진행중인 개발자 과정 수강생들의 학습에 도움이 되고자 작성되었습니다. 퍼가실 때 반드시 출처를 남겨주시기 바랍니다.

MySQL의 백업/복구 윈도우 배치스크립트 입니다. 실행시에는 파일을 마우스 우클릭하여 “관리자 권한”으로 실행하셔야 합니다.

 

기본 속성값 설정하기

실행전 배치파일을 마우스로 우클릭하여 “편집”을 선택하여 파일을 메모장으로 열어 다음의 내용들을 자신의 환경에 맞게 수정합니다.

 

데이터베이스 백업하기

파일을 실행한 후 제시되는 메뉴에서 1번을 선택하면 이 배치 스크립트가 위치하는 경로에 “데이터베이스이름_날짜.sql” 형식으로 데이터베이스 백업 파일이 생성됩니다. 만약 해당 경로에 같은 이름의 파일이 이미 존재한다면 기존의 파일을 덮어 씌우게 됩니다.

 

데이터베이스 복원하기

파일을 실행한 후 제시되는 메뉴에서 2번을 선택하고 복구할 sql파일의 이름을 입력합니다. 복구할 파일은 이 배치 스크립트와 동일한 경로에 위치하고 있어야 합니다.

 

예외상황

설정값이 비어 있다면 프로그램에서 차례대로 설정정보를 묻습니다.

만약 정보가 잘못된 경우 mysql 명령어 실행중에 에러메시지가 표시됩니다.

 

댓글 남기기